Hi animal lovers, I see you are looking for 88+ Golden Retriever Great Pyrenees Mix Puppy. !Today, the Great Pyrenees, or Pyr as fans sometimes call this dog, are still productively engaged as working canines in many parts of the world.But this breed has also become a popular choice for a companion canine.In this article, learn about some of the most popular Great Pyrenees mix breed dogs!The Great Pyrenees is intensely patient, loyal, and brave.When you choose a Pyr, you can count on a sizable pup easily weighing 100+ pounds.It is not unheard of for a Great Pyrenees to stand three feet tall.These dogs are mellow except when someone or something appears to threaten their charges, whether people or livestock.They are independent as a result of the work they’ve been bred to do, which can present some obedience training challenges.One unavoidable fact of owning a Great Pyrenees is intensive shedding.This dog breed’s thick, lush, double-layer coat evolved to protect Pyrs from frigid mountain temperatures.Today, that thick coat will shed year-round and profusely during seasonal events called “blowing coat.”Some owners liken this event to a canine snowstorm.Great Pyrenees, like most purebred dog breeds, can inherit certain health issues.For Pyrs, these can include dysplasia, luxating patella, eye disorders, and immune and neurological issues.But the number one health concern is bloat, or gastric torsion.Ask your veterinarian about a simple preventative procedure.Otherwise, the Great Pyrenees has a life expectancy of 10 to 12 years.The practice of hybrid breeding, when a breeder crosses two different purebred dogs, has both its fans and its detractors.There are two main reasons hybrid breeding is practiced as a type of formal breeding program today.The first is to develop dogs with new combinations of desirable traits, such as a non-shedding coat or a gentle demeanor.The second is to initiate what is called hybrid vigor.This is a theory that states adding genetic diversity can strengthen canine health and longevity.Hybrid vigor can be especially important for purebred genetic lines with known heritable health issues due to intensely selective breeding seeking right away!The Akbash dog breed is not currently recognized by the American Kennel Club (AKC) but it is recognized by the United Kennel Club (UKC).This will be an independent dog that is brave, loyal, and protective of “their” people and animals.The Malanees has one Alaskan Malamute parent and one Great Pyrenees parent dog.This dog will weigh 75 to 100 pounds and live 10 to 14 years.This dog is likely to inherit an independent streak and may not be suitable for first-time dog trainers.The Pyrenees Pit has two different purebred dog parents: an American Pitbull Terrier and a Great Pyrenees dog.The Pyrenees Pit will weigh 30 to 100 pounds and live 10 to 15 years.This dog will shed quite a bit year-round and perhaps seasonally.The Pitbull breed has fallen out of favor in many circles, but properly bred and socialized Pitbulls are known to be loyal, loving, affectionate, and people-centric.An Anatolian Pyrenees puppy has one Anatolian Shepherd par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.Adult weight will range from 85 to 150 pounds with a life expectancy of 10 to 13 years.This dog will be a heavy shedder year-round and seasonally.This pup will be independent in spirit (so not as easy to train) and should never be let off-leash.The Pyrenean Sheepdog has one Australian Shepherd par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.This dog will weigh 40 to 100 pounds and live 10 to 15 years.Expect lots of shedding with the Pyrenean Shepherd!These dogs will need moderate to high activity daily and will likely be strongly bonded to you.A Great Bernese is a puppy with one Bernese Mountain dog par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.This dog will weigh 70 to 115 pounds and live 7 to 12 years.This dog will shed a lot year-round and seasonally.Expect a calm pup that is good with kids and may bond more closely with one family member.When you cross the Border Collie with a Great Pyrenees, you get a Collie Pyrenees.This dog can weigh anywhere from 30 to 100 pounds with a life expectancy of 10 to 15 years.Expect a moderate- to high-energy dog with a loving yet independent nature.A Corginees, as its name suggests, has one Pembroke Welsh Corgi par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.This dog will weigh 28 to 100 pounds and live 10 to 13 years.Your Corginees will inherit some degree of the shortened legs of the Corgi breed.These dogs will shed quite a bit year-round and seasonally.Your Corginees will be bright, active, and independent – an excellent guard dog.A Shepnees puppy has one German Shepherd par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.This dog will weigh 50 to 100 pounds and live 7 to 10 years.This dog will be reserved with strangers and close with their people, making for an excellent guard dog.The Golden Pyrenees is a puppy with one Golden Retriever par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.This dog will weigh 55 to 100 pounds with a life expectancy of 10 to 12 years.The Golden Pyrenees will shed year-round and seasonally so expect plenty of brushing!This dog will likely have a balanced, people-centric personality and respond well to training.A Pyredane has one Great Dane parent and one Great Pyrenees parent.This pup will be one of the weightiest hybrids featured here, weighing between 100 and 190 pounds.This dog will be a shedder both year-round and seasonally.The Pyredane’s personality will be independent yet people-centric.This dog will have moderate to high activity needs.The Great Keeshees is what you get by crossing a Keeshond with a Great Pyrenees.This dog will weigh between 35 and 100 pounds and live, on average, 10 to 15 years.The Great Keeshees is smart and typically quite trainable.These dogs have happy personalities and love spending time with their families.The popular Pyrador is a cross between a Labrador Retriever and a Great Pyrenees.This dog will weigh between 55 and 100 pounds and live 10 to 12 years.You can expect lots of shedding and brushing duties with the Pyrador.This dog will have a friendly, people-centric personality and will be trainable and good with kids.A Maspyr puppy has one Mastiff and one Great Pyrenees parent.This dog will weigh between 100 and 230 pounds with a lifespan of 6 to 12 years.This dog may inherit the Mastiff parent’s brachycephalic (flat-faced) health issues, which can include respiratory and digestive troubles, eye tearing, and overheating.The Pyredoodle crosses the non-shedding standard Poodle with a Great Pyrenees.This dog can weigh between 40 and 100 pounds and live 10 to 18 years.Later generations of the Pyredoodle may shed little if at all, but earlier generations are still likely to shed somewhat.This is going to be a smart, trainable pup that should excel in canine athletics and be very loyal and protective of “their” people.A Great Weilernees crosses a Rottweiler with a Great Pyrenees.This dog will likely weigh 80 to 135 pounds with a lifespan of 9 to 12 years.Your Great Weilernees will shed year-round and seasonally.This dog will be closely bonded to their people but need lots of early socialization and training to temper their protective instincts.When you cross a Saint Bernard and a Great Pyrenees, what you get is a Saint Pyrenees puppy.This will be a big dog for sure, probably weighing between 100 and 180 pounds.This dog has very strong protective instincts and will probably be quite good with kids but will need training to learn to behave safely due to their size.The Pyrenees Husky is a cross between a Siberian Husky and a Great Pyrenees.This dog will shed quite a lot, especially seasonally.These dogs may or may not have useful guarding instincts but will be people-focused and active.The Great Cambian Sheepdog is the name given to a cross between a Welsh Sheepdog and a Great Pyrenees dog.This dog can weigh 35 to 100 pounds and live 10 to 15 years.This pup will shed and will benefit from regular brushing all year long.Expect an active dog that excels in canine athletics.The Great Cambrian Sheepdog will be people-centric yet independent.A Great Gryfenees crosses a Wirehaired Pointing Griffon with a Great Pyrenees.These dogs will shed moderately to minimally but coat care will be easy.Your Great
